Hunt Construction Group In Association With Kwame Building Group Breaking Ground on the New St. Louis Cardinals Ballpark

INDIANAPOLIS, INDIANA - Hunt Construction Group, the nation's largest sports venue builder with more than 75 sports facilities opened to date, and locally based KWAME Building Group will break ground Saturday, January 17, 2004, on the $275 million New St. Louis Cardinals Ballpark. This new facility will consist of 1.3 million square feet of new construction, more than 46,000 seats, luxury suites, and club seats.

The New Ballpark will be completed in phases and eventually existing Busch Stadium will have to be demolished to allow for the final phases of the ballpark to be completed. The demolition of Busch Stadium is slated for the fall of 2005 immediately following the 2005 season. The phasing is similar to the method that Hunt Construction Group phased the Great American Ball Park, home of the Cincinnati Reds, which opened in the spring of 2003. Major League Baseball's St. Louis Cardinals' new home will open in time for Opening Day 2006, and is being built adjacent to Busch Stadium, the Cardinals' home for three decades. Upon completion, the new ballpark will be one of the finest in the nation.

Another MLB stadium currently being built by Hunt Construction Group, Citizens Bank Park, new home to the Philadelphia Phillies, will open within budget and on time for Opening Day on April 12, 2004. In addition, Hunt Construction Group will also open the Phillies' New Spring Training Facility in Clearwater, Florida. The first game is scheduled for March 4, 2004.

Other baseball stadium landmarks built by Hunt Construction Group include AT&T Park, San Francisco, California; Jacobs Field, Cleveland, Ohio; Comerica Park, Detroit, Michigan, Great American Ball Park, Cincinnati, Ohio; Chase Field, Phoenix, Arizona; Miller Park, Milwaukee, Wisconsin; Safeco Field, Seattle, Washington; and Tropicana Field, St. Petersburg, Florida.
